Table 1

Conceptual map: approaches to science communication in organizational contexts

Organizational perspective
Communication from organizationsCommunication within organizationsCommunication about organizations
Relation to scienceActor-related: communication from scientists and scientific organizations(Strategic) communication of scientific organizations (e.g. media releases, public events)Communication as a constitutive element of scientific organizations (e.g. with regard to formal and informal procedures and practices and organizational culture)Public communication about scientific organizations (e.g. reports in journalistic media, social media communication) and its effects
Topic-related: communication about science-related topics(Strategic) communication from diverse organizations (e.g. scientific organizations, NGOs, political organizations, business organizations, associations) on science-related topicsConstitution of organizations (e.g. networks, project consortiums) with members from different societal fields who connect around science-related issues (e.g. for funding applications, public–private partnerships)Public communication about science-related issues in other organizational contexts (e.g. regarding the development of science desks in journalistic media, research teams in corporations, fact-checking strategies of social media organizations) and its effects
